2016-07-16 3 views
0

Я новичок в быстром путешествии. Я изучаю thisswift - обработка какао класса

, когда я пытаюсь создать файл какао,

импорт какао

дает ошибку. Я искал в google и нашел, что класс какао не работает в ios-swift. он работает в osx.

Так что я не понимаю, что теперь буду делать. Любая помощь оценивается.

+0

Вы загрузили и прочитали пример кода на связанном сайте, чтобы узнать, как они это делают? – vadian

ответ

1

Какао - это основа для макросов. Однако CocoaTouch является зонтичным модулем для iOS. Чтобы импортировать основную зависимость модуля для приложения IOS, вы используете

import Foundation 

И импортировать основной модуль пользовательского интерфейса для приложения IOS, вы используете

import UIKit 
-1

Термин «Какао» используется для ссылаться в общих чертах на любой класс или объект, основанный на среде выполнения Objective-C, и наследует от корневого класса NSObject.

+0

Cocoa является скорее API и явно определен как среда разработки приложений в документации Apple, найденной здесь: https://developer.apple.com/library/ios/documentation/General/Conceptual/DevPedia-CocoaCore/Cocoa.html – pxpgraphics

+0

Да, это API, но вопрос состоял в том, чтобы создать файл класса какао, поэтому ответ представляет собой файл класса, который наследует корневой класс NSObject. Проверьте примечание в указанной вами ссылке. – Pratik

+0

Вопрос напрямую коррелирует с Swift для iOS, который использует API CocoaTouch. Поэтому нужно будет импортировать либо модуль Foundation, либо модуль UIKit, который будет включен автоматически, выбрав «Создать»> «Файл»> «CocoaTouch». – pxpgraphics

Смежные вопросы